Tilray gains 2.84% today to $7.06

Tilray Brands Inc. (TLRY) is trading at $7.06, up 2.84% for the session and holding near session highs. The stock remains above its 20-day and 50-day moving averages at $6.58 and $7.07, but continues to trade well below the 200-day moving average at $9.72.

International gains and beverage expansion buoy operational outlook

Following the latest quarterly results, Tilray reports stable performance in its Canadian operations and improvements in international markets, with notable growth in the beverage segment. The company remains active in the cultivation, research, and sale of medicinal cannabis.

Short-term bullish tilt holds as overbought signals warn of exhaustion

Tilray trades above its 20-day and 50-day moving averages at $6.58 and $7.07, but remains well below the 200-day at $9.72. This setup suggests a short-term bullish tilt with lingering medium- and long-term seller pressure; the nearest dynamic support is seen at the Ichimoku Kijun level of $6.59, with resistance likely at the $7.07 region.

Momentum is conflicted: MACD signals strong selling but the Average Directional Index (ADX) remains neutral, hinting at weak trend strength. Both the Relative Strength Index (RSI) and Commodity Channel Index (CCI) are in the overbought zone, while Stochastic RSI is also deeply overbought. Bull/Bear Power (BBP) is positive at 0.43, confirming buyers dominate intraday direction, even as overbought readings warn of potential exhaustion. The Awesome Oscillator (AO) supports the upward tone. Intraday, Tilray has risen 2.84% to $7.06 after opening with a slight downside gap and is holding near session highs. Intraday volatility stands at 3.22%, and price action reflects sustained strength toward the top of the day’s range.

Earlier, analysts noted that Tilray's short-term technical outlook was moderately bullish, but cautioned that medium- and long-term trends remained under pressure from sellers. The current data reinforces this caution, as persistent overbought signals and mixed momentum indicators suggest traders should monitor $7.07 as a pivotal resistance level for potential breakout or reversal in the coming sessions.
